Documents open competitive bid refers to a formal procurement process where multiple suppliers submit sealed bids or proposals to provide goods or services, allowing the organization to select the best offer based on predetermined criteria.
Any organization or entity seeking to procure goods or services through a competitive bidding process is required to file documents open competitive bid, including government agencies, educational institutions, and private companies.
To fill out documents open competitive bid, bidders must provide accurate and complete information including company details, bid pricing, compliance with specifications, and any required certifications or attachments as outlined in the bidding instructions.
The purpose of documents open competitive bid is to ensure a fair and transparent process for selecting vendors, promote competition, and achieve the best value for the organization in procurement activities.
Documents open competitive bid must report information such as the bidder's contact details, bid amount, specifications compliance, delivery dates, and any relevant certifications or qualifications required in the bidding process.
